From ac68c543b864b315468351f81156c96cd5289235 Mon Sep 17 00:00:00 2001 From: Miodec Date: Mon, 31 Jan 2022 23:20:26 +0100 Subject: [PATCH] fixed uncaught exception --- src/js/test/pace-caret.js |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/js/test/pace-caret.js b/src/js/test/pace-caret.js index 9d4cc469e..e2910cae0 100644 --- a/src/js/test/pace-caret.js +++ b/src/js/test/pace-caret.js @@ -4,6 +4,7 @@ import Config from "./config"; import * as DB from "./db"; import * as TestTimer from "./test-timer"; import * as Misc from "./misc"; +import * as UI from "./ui"; export let settings = null; @@ -16,8 +17,10 @@ function resetCaretPosition() { let caret = $("#paceCaret"); let firstLetter = document - .querySelector("#words .word") - .querySelector("letter"); + ?.querySelector("#words .word") + ?.querySelector("letter"); + + if (!firstLetter) return; caret.stop(true, true).animate( {